Alan Blatt is a scholar working on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ality, Building and Construction and Transportation. According to data from OpenAlex, Alan Blatt has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 1.0k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Safety, Risk, Reliability and Quality, 11 papers in Building and Construction and 11 papers in Transportation. Recurrent topics in Alan Blatt’s work include Analysis of Traffic Safety and Driver Behavior (13 papers), Facility Location and Emergency Management (8 papers) and Urban Transport and Accessibility (7 papers). Alan Blatt is often cited by papers focused on Analysis of Traffic Safety and Driver Behavior (13 papers), Facility Location and Emergency Management (8 papers) and Urban Transport and Accessibility (7 papers). Alan Blatt collaborates with scholars based in United States, Cameroon and United Kingdom. Alan Blatt's co-authors include Rajan Batta, Peter A. Rogerson, Marie Flanigan, Yen‐Hung Lin, Kevin Majka, Grigorios Fountas, Panagiotis Ch. Anastasopoulos, Md Tawfiq Sarwar, Eric Delmelle and Glenn D. Wilson and has published in prestigious journals such as European Journal of Operational Research, Journal of Theoretical Biology and Journal of the Operational Research Society.
